Address

NX35f9AdLVVDPYBLrFaEw5xc4aP2F3a4vf

0 XNA

Confirmed
Total Received14.98733610 XNA
Total Sent14.98733610 XNA
Final Balance0 XNA
No. Transactions2

Transactions

NX35f9AdLVVDPYBLrFaEw5xc4aP2F3a4vf14.98733610 XNA